I have been using the MYRICOM 10Gb card in my NFS server (head node)
for the Beowulf cluster. And it works well. I have a inexpensive
3Com switch (3870) with 48 1Gb ports that has a 10Gb port in it and > I connect the NFS server to that port. The switch does have small
fans in it.
...
My internal cluster
benchmarks (
parallel Quantum mechanics programs ) improved by about 20% with disk
backups improving by 60%.
Could you pls clarify - what are quantum-mechanical programs you used
(and may be typical calculation methods used) ? Are they bound by disk
I/O ?
